This book contains personal narratives of Dallington residents’ experiences of the big quake of 4 September 2010, and during the year or so which following it. The stories have been told by people with a wide range of experiences – families with children at local schools; people living alone; residents in the red zone; residents from the green zone; a couple who started distributing water and food from their home after the big February quake; volunteers at the Dallington Community Hub; the practice manager at the Medical Centre; a pharmacist; a teacher and pupils from Banks Avenue Primary School. In addition to the stories, there is an introductory chapter about the suburb and the earthquakes, and a final chapter about the situation in the suburb after the ‘year of quakes’. |
